What causes you to sweat when you wake up?

Sweating on waking up may be caused by physiological phenomena, low blood sugar, hyperthyroidism and other reasons. 1. Physiological phenomenon: it may be caused by the weather is too hot, the blanket is too thick, etc., there can be the phenomenon of waking up sweating. This is a physiological phenomenon and generally does not require special treatment. 2. Hypoglycemia: It may be caused by drugs, heredity and other reasons. Patients often have tremor, palpitations and anxiety, as well as sweating and hunger, which are mainly caused by sympathetic activation. 3. Hyperthyroidism: It is mainly caused by intense mental stimulation, heredity, and excessive iodine intake. Patients may experience abnormal metabolic excitement, which may lead to sweating upon waking. It is recommended that patients who sweat when they wake up go to the hospital in a timely manner and follow the doctor’s instructions for treatment to avoid delaying the condition.
